摘要
Simulated and measured design with analysis of rectangular patch antenna is presented in this paper. An introduced design covers the requisite bandwidth for UMTS cellular phone system and IEEE Wireless Local Area Network (WLAIN) standards: 802.11n, 802.11ac (Wi-Fi). Light weight, low-cost, plain configuration and multi-hand functionality are the advantages. All results of the resonant frequency, return loss, radiation patterns and fields distributions are presented. The simulation analysis and measured results were performed using the HESS and CST software and vector network analyzer.
